Transaction 87923c59f0358ff71f437b6f118303688d635f07b5fc4ac1716097a8f0cc29e8
2 Input
2 Outputs
- 87923c59f0358ff71f437b6f118303688d635f07b5fc4ac1716097a8f0cc29e8:0
- 87923c59f0358ff71f437b6f118303688d635f07b5fc4ac1716097a8f0cc29e8:1
value 16682
address 13WjY4aECbSq1JMfacxVyB1En3tWWkH6N2
value 5201517
address 1J7B4BrTHF9XVm4QLYKJmCvZvnHpbPFphF